Overview
EcoR1 Capital is a San Francisco biotech-focused investment manager founded by Oleg Nodelman in 2013. It invests in companies across stages of research and development and emphasizes scientific diligence, management quality and financing strategy.
Its platform includes public-biotech holdings and venture/private-company investing.

Venture portfolio display is not current fund NAV
EcoR1 says its displayed venture portfolio is representative of the full venture portfolio since inception and includes exits/acquisitions.
Historical and exited investments should not be counted as current holdings.

Assessment
EcoR1's Q2 13F captures a concentrated public-biotech portfolio, but the manager's own site makes clear that venture/private investing is also core. The $2.057B filing therefore cannot replace $3.425B of RAUM.
